Вопрос проверяет понимание базовой модели управления потоками и принципов масштабирования многопоточных приложений.
Короткий ответ
Thread pool — это набор заранее созданных потоков, которые переиспользуются для выполнения задач. Вместо создания нового потока на каждую задачу, задачи отправляются в пул. Это снижает накладные расходы и позволяет контролировать количество одновременно работающих потоков. Thread pool улучшает производительность и стабильность приложения. В Java он реализован через ExecutorService.
Длинный ответ
Зарегистрироваться
Развернутый ответ доступен только зарегистрированным пользователям.